Located approximately 6km south-east of the Dubbo township, the Dubbo South Solar Farm by CleanPeak Energy is currently under development. This project aims to develop a 8.2MW photovoltaic electricity generation system which will comprise of approximately 12,500 solar panels, fully automated to track the daily east-west movement of the sun, optimising renewable generation capability.
The Dubbo South Solar Farm will be connected to the surrounding distribution network, capable of supplying approximately 15,000MWh of clean energy annually into the nearby Dubbo South zone substation. That’s enough clean energy to avoid close to 9,500 tonnes of CO2 being emitted into the atmosphere every year.
This project is also set to include an integrated battery energy storage system, coupled directly with the solar infrastructure, which will enhance flexibility and performance. This allows the site to store excess energy generated during the day and dispatch it when demand is highest, improving grid stability and ensuring a more consistent and dependable renewable energy supply for the local community.

For Dubbo
CleanPeak works with local subcontractors and suppliers wherever possible, and have set up a Community Benefits Fund to support local projects, events, and initiatives in Dubbo across the life of the solar farm.
For the Climate
Once fully operational, the Dubbo Solar Farm is expected to offset close to 9,500 tonnes of carbon emissions each year, equivalent to powering around 1,600 Australian homes .
For the Land
The site has been carefully placed to protect environmental values, minimise native vegetation removal and respect areas of cultural sensitivity, with our Net Positive Biodiversity Action Plan, guiding how the land is enhanced over time.
Location
The Dubbo South Solar Farm is located approximately 6km south-east of the Dubbo township, in New South Wales.
The site is well positioned to deliver renewable energy into the electricity network via the Dubbo South zone substation, while being carefully designed to protect native vegetation and respect areas of cultural sensitivity.
With strong solar exposure across New South Wales, this site is well placed to support reliable large-scale solar generation.
